What the clamping spec means for the circuit
The 1.5SMCJ43A-AQ: The reverse standoff of 43 V defines the working voltage the line sits at safely — transients below this level see near-infinite impedance from the TVS. When a surge fires, the 69.4 V clamping ceiling at 21.6 A peak pulse (10/1000 µs waveform) is what the downstream bus sees — the diode absorbs 1.5 kW of that energy and clamps the overvoltage before it reaches the load. Breakdown minimum of 47.8 V keeps the TVS invisible during normal operation; it transitions from blocking to conducting within a narrow window between standoff and clamping, which matters for response latency on fast transient events.
Automotive deployment context
Junction temperature rated to 150 °C — this covers the under-hood ambient band with margin for self-heating at full pulse load; the 21.6 A peak pulse rating is sized for the ISO 7637-2 pulse severity a 12 V system can generate.
